Terminal parafusado após modificação do bashrc

0

Acabei estragando meu terminal, enquanto configurava o Sbt para o curso do Coursera Scala. Eu não consigo mais invocar o gedit (ou qualquer outra coisa). Eu recebi o seguinte erro:

Command 'gedit' is available in '/usr/bin/gedit'
The command could not be located because '/usr/bin' is not included in the PATH environment variable.

Além disso, cada nova instância do Terminal grava essas mensagens antes que qualquer comando seja escrito:

-bash: :/home/antonio/jdk7/jdk1.7.0_07/bin: No such file or directory
-bash: export: '/home/antonio/Desktop/Scala/install/sbt/bin:/home/antonio/jdk7/jdk1.7.0_07/bin': not a valid identifier

Recentemente, fiz uma instalação manual do jdk 7, que aparentemente funciona:

java -version
java version "1.7.0_07"
Java(TM) SE Runtime Environment (build 1.7.0_07-b10)
Java HotSpot(TM) 64-Bit Server VM (build 23.3-b01, mixed mode)

Durante a configuração do Sbt, cometi o erro de editar o bashrc escrevendo gedit ~/.bashrc no meu terminal, em vez de escrever gedit .bashrc , escrevi as seguintes linhas no final do arquivo bashrc aberto:

export PATH=/PATH/TO/YOUR/jdk1.7.0-VERSION/bin:$PATH
export PATH=/home/antonio/jdk7/jdk1.7.0_07/bin:$PATH

O que está errado aqui?

Como posso acessar meu arquivo bashrc e modificá-lo novamente?

    
por andandandand 01.10.2012 / 17:00

2 respostas

6

copie o .bashrc do seu / etc / skel para sua casa e reinicie

sudo cp /etc/skel/.bashrc /home/your-user
    
por user61928 01.10.2012 / 17:10
4

crie um novo usuário e copie o .bashrc em seu diretório pessoal para o seu diretório pessoal

sudo cp /home/newuser/.bashrc /home/myuser/
    
por user91632 01.10.2012 / 17:05